BPA CRM and SAP ERP in a team (Marquardt)

As an expert in innovative mechatronics, the Marquardt Group connects man and machine. And integrates BPA CRM with SAP ERP.

BPA CRM and SAP ERP are an exciting team for mapping end-to-end CRM, ERP and collaboration processes. While BPA uses SharePoint technology to focus on collaboration and lean, user-friendly processes, SAP ERP shines with stability and scalability.

As a consulting and integration service provider, we at efexcon have been supporting modern digitalization projects at the Marquardt Group for many years.

In this case, we initially supported the business analysis, the analysis of the existing digital interfaces and data flows as well as the adaptation of the existing process organization to digital processes.

We were also asked to develop a technical concept for integrating the data structures of BPA CRM and SAP ERP and compared the ERP Connect software from Theobald Software with the existing SAP integration modules.

During implementation, our task was to implement the specialist processes in BPA CRM, adapt the specialist and technical data models and implement the interface integration between BPA CRM and SAP ERP.

Further reasons for BAP CRM and SAP in a team

The integration of SharePoint-based BPA CRM (Customer Relationship Management) and SAP ERP can offer many benefits for organizations, especially those that work with large amounts of data or have a high number of customers. Here are some reasons why companies are integrating these systems:

  1. Centralization of data: By integrating SharePoint, BPA CRM and SAP, companies can store and access all customer data in one centralized location. This can improve efficiency and accuracy as employees don't have to switch between different systems to find information.
  2. Automation of business processes: The integration of these systems can also enable the automation of business processes, such as the automatic updating of customer data or the automatic creation of quotations or invoices.
  3. Improved collaboration: The integration of SharePoint, BPA CRM and SAP can also improve collaboration between different departments and teams, as everyone can access the same data and communicate with each other.
  4. Better customer management: By integrating these systems, companies can also achieve better customer management, for example by automatically updating and managing customer data, responding to customer inquiries more quickly and tracking customer information more effectively.
  5. Real-time reporting and analysis: The integration of these systems can also enable real-time reporting and analysis by automatically combining data from different sources. This can help companies react quickly to changes in the business environment and make informed decisions.
  6. Avoid duplication of data entry: The integration of SharePoint, CRM and SAP can also help to avoid double entry of data and improve data integrity by not having to store the same data in different systems.
  7. Increasing efficiency: By integrating these systems, companies can also increase their efficiency by automating manual work processes and reducing the time and cost of manual data entry.
